What does "triple" mean?

  1. adjective Made up of three parts, or three times the usual amount.
    "The gymnast landed a triple somersault."
  2. verb To multiply something by three, or to become three times as large.
    "The company tripled its profits in two years."
  3. noun In baseball, a hit that lets the batter reach third base.
    "He drove in two runs with a triple to left field."
